Item 5.02 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.

Appointment of Director

On August 13, 2018, the Board of Directors (the “Board”) of Destination Maternity Corporation (the “Company”) increased the number of directors on the Board from four to five, and appointed Andrea J. Funk to fill the resultant vacancy. Ms. Funk has also been appointed to serve as a member of the Audit Committee of the Board, and as a member and chair of the Nominating and Corporate Governance Committee of the Board, effective as of August 13, 2018. Ms. Funk’s term will expire at the Annual Meeting of Stockholders to be held following fiscal year 2018.

In connection with her appointment as a non-employee director of the Company, the Board authorized a grant to Ms. Funk of 4,000 shares of restricted stock pursuant to the Company’s 2005 Equity Incentive Plan (the “Plan”). The number of shares of restricted stock granted to Ms. Funk equals the grant of restricted stock that is issued to each non-employee director at the conclusion of the Company’s Annual Meeting of Stockholders in accordance with the Company’s non-employee director compensation policies. Consistent with other grants of restricted stock to non-employee directors, the shares granted to Ms. Funk will vest on the earlier of (a) the first anniversary of the date of grant, or (b) the end of the day immediately prior to the Company’s first Annual Meeting of Stockholders held after the date of grant, subject to acceleration in the event of her death or disability or upon a change in control of the Company, and are subject to the terms and conditions of the Plan and the Company’s standard Restricted Stock Award Agreement for Directors as previously fil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Departure of Executive Vice President & Chief Financial Officer

On August 14, 2018, the Company announced that David Stern, Executive Vice President & Chief Financial Officer, has departed the Company, effective at the close of business on August 10, 2018.

In connection with Mr. Stern’s departure, and in accordance with his Executive Employment Agreement with the Company dated July 20, 2016 (the “Employment Agreement”), the Company has entered into a Separation and Release Agreement with Mr. Stern, pursuant to which Mr. Stern has granted a general release in favor of the Company as a condition of receiving the payments and other benefits specified in Section 5.1 of the Employment Agreement, filed as Exhibit 10.15 to the Company’s Form 10-K for the year ended February 3, 2018.
